Now we are into spring, some of you may be thinking about gardening. If you buy compost, don’t forget to check it is peat-free.
Our peatlands store more carbon than the forests of the UK, France and Germany combined, they provide clean drinking water and are habitats for some of our rarest species. It takes ten years to create one centimetre of peat which is being consumed 200 times faster than it forms. As a result, we have lost 94% of our lowland bogs in the UK and there are just 6,000 hectares left in good condition. Yet, every month gardeners in the UK use enough peat to fill 69 Olympic swimming pools.
This video shows just how many brands of compost contain peat. You may be buying peat without being aware of it.

28 Mar 2021 - Daylight Saving Time Starts
When local standard time is about to reach
Sunday, 28 March 2021, 01:00:00 clocks are turned forward 1 hour to
Sunday, 28 March 2021, 02:00:00 local daylight time instead.
Sunrise and sunset will be about 1 hour later on 28 Mar 2021 than the day before. There will be more light in the evening. -

Sparrows --- Copied from Anydayguide
World Sparrow Day Date in the current year: March 20, 2021
World Sparrow DayWorld Sparrow Day is one of the days, designated to raise awareness of birds, especially of the house sparrow and the ones common to urban environment. This holiday is observed annually on March 20.
World Sparrow Day was created under initiative of Nature Forever Society of India in collaboration with the Eco-Sys Action Foundation of France. The initiative was supported by numerous international and national environmental organizations across the world.
This holiday is aimed to provide a platform for people from different parts of the world working on conservation of the house sparrow and other birds. The participants can collaborate, exchange their ideas on environment conservation and network, that will lead to better science and improved results.
Nature Forever Society created a special Sparrow Award, that is presented annually on March 20 in Ahmedabad, Gujarat. This award is presented to those “unsung heroes”, who contribute into environment conservation without governmental funding and do not seek any recognition. -
